Job Description: ICP Group is looking to hire an R&D Chemist to work in our Lynchburg, VA plant. You will work in a laboratory setting to conduct research on new or existing product formulas with minimal supervision. Typical projects will include new product development, modification of existing products, raw material evaluations, benchmarking studies, sample preparations, color matching, batch process review and specification testing.

The R&D Chemist is expected to design and document all projects and to be familiar with all appropriate product performance application methods, performance testing methods, QC test procedures and factory processes. This role has responsibility for the scale-up of batches and collaboration with QC as needed.

The scope of products supported by this position can range from solvent-based contact adhesives and water-based adhesives (both brush-applied and spray-applied to a variety of substrates), hot melts, and other solvated rubber technologies.

In this role you will be responsible for the following: Adhesive formulation and development.

Current product support: Updating formulations, dealing with customer complaints/questions, maintaining certifications.

Work with project management to develop new products while driving organized development processes.

Support manufacturing when needed.

Technical lead on assigned product lines.
